Ingredients

Scale
  • 200 grams plain flour
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• ½ teaspoon bicarbonate of soda
  • 2 teaspoons ground ginger
  • ¼ teaspoon fine sea salt
  • 175 grams soft light brown sugar
  • 2 large eggs
  • 200 millilitres vegetable oil
  • 200 grams grated carrots
  • 100 grams chopped walnuts
  • 75 grams finely chopped crystallized ginger
  • 100 grams unsalted butter
  • 100 grams icing sugar
  • 1 teaspoon cornflour
  • 100 grams full-fat cream cheese
  • 1 tablespoon fresh ginger

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 170°C (325°F) and prepare a springform cake tin.
  2. Mix dry ingredients: flour, baking powder, bicarbonate of soda, ground ginger, and salt.
  3. In another bowl, beat sugar, eggs, and oil together. Gradually mix in dry ingredients until combined.
  4. Fold in grated carrots, walnuts, and crystallized ginger.
  5. Pour batter into the prepared tin and bake for 45–55 minutes until golden brown.
  6. Allow cooling before making the icing by beating butter with icing sugar and adding cream cheese and grated fresh ginger.
  7. Ice the cooled cake and decorate with extra walnuts and crystallized ginger.
